I walk the barren path - 2. Within Myself

I don’t believe you.

I hear words but I can’t believe you

I see your compliment but I can’t believe you

I see you laughing, is it at me?

I see you looking at me, what are you thinking?

I look down and know what hides beneath

I look down and see that which divides me

I look down, and breakdown

I look around, shut down

I look inward and retreat further.

Can you see me? Can you?

Do you think you can?

You see a shell, what I want you to see

I wear my false face, my blankness comforting.

I carry on, who am I?
